Pressure Measurement as per DKD R6-01

Pressure Measurement as per DKD R6-01

Learn Pressure Units, Gauges, Sensors, Calibration Steps, and DKD R6-01 Standard Requirements.

This course teaches the fundamentals of pressure measurement and the DKD R6-01 standard used for calibration laboratories and industrial pressure systems. You begin with the basics of pressure, its units, why pressure measurement is important, and how different types of pressure gauges are designed and manufactured.

You will learn how pressure is measured, how sensors and transmitters work, and how to choose the right pressure range, connectors, and electrical output signals. The course explains the complete calibration steps in a simple and practical way so you understand how pressure instruments are verified for accuracy.

You will also study the DKD R6-01 standard, including calibration capability requirements, environmental conditions, ambient effects, and good practices for achieving traceable pressure measurements.
